James R (Bud) Clark passed away peacefully surrounded by
family at Oromocto Public Hospital, on April 27, 2018.
Bud was pre-deceased by his loving wife of 41 years, Coralie
Clark; by his partner of 14 years, Mary Walker; his parents James R
and Lillian Clark of Dartmouth, NS; brothers David and Donald; and
sister Carole. He survived by his two sons Tim (Cathy) and Jim
(Shoshanna); grandchildren Kristina, Michael, Scott, Greg, Johnathan,
Kelvin; 3 great-grandchildren; sisters Gerine Ball (Ralph), and Sharon
Neveu; brother-in-law Herbert Hoelke; sister-in-law Maizie McInnis;
many nieces and nephews; and extended Walker family.
Born and raised in Imperoil (Dartmouth NS) he left to join
the army, completing training at RHRC (Black Watch) Depot in Sus
NB, where he met his bride. He served with 2 Bn of the Black Watch in
CFB Gagetown and Germany. On the stand down of the Black Watch, he
re-badged to 2 RCR where he served until 1984. Civic minded, Bud
served as a town counsellor and Deputy Mayor. An avid hunter
and angler he spent many hours in the back woods of Sus and the
Gagetown training area. Those hobbies were supplanted in part when he
took up golf in 1976 and was a continuous member of the Gage Golf and
Curling Club serving for five years as the Greens Chairman overseeing
many improvements to the course. Bud also enjoyed travel, especially
when golf was involved and enjoyed many great spring trips to the
Carolinas and Florida.
